Oracy Name meanings & History
Oracy is derived from the Latin word 'oratio', which means speech or discourse. It is also related to the word 'orator', which refers to a skilled public speaker. As a name, Oracy signifies the quality of being a good speaker or communicator. Medieval Polish variant of Horacy. Oracy is a unisex name that can be used for both boys and girls.
